Shaw University vs. Ferrum College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, Shaw University or Ferrum College?

  • Ferrum College is 201.4% more expensive to attend than Shaw University for in-state tuition ($37,400.00 vs. $12,408.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 201.4% higher at Ferrum College than Shaw University ($37,400.00 vs. $12,408.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at Shaw University than Ferrum College ($14,111 vs. $22,521)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Shaw University are 48% lower than costs at Ferrum College ($8,940 vs. $13,230)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at Ferrum College than Shaw University (100% vs. 97%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Ferrum College students is 105.9% larger than aid received Shaw University ($32,061 vs. $15,568)

Shaw University vs. Ferrum College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, Shaw University or Ferrum College?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between Ferrum College and Shaw University.

  • The graduation rate at Ferrum College is higher than Shaw University (31% vs. 27%)
  • Graduates from Ferrum College earn on average $10,000 more per year than Shaw University graduates after ten years. ($39,000 vs. $29,000)
  • Ferrum College students graduate with a $10,000 lower median federal student loan debt than Shaw University graduates. ($28,000 vs. $38,000)
  • Ferrum College graduates are paying $103 less per month on federal student loans than Shaw University graduates. ($289 vs. $392)
  • More Ferrum College gra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former Shaw University students, three years after graduation. (49% vs. 15%)
